LITTLE LILA

 

by Colleen Elayne Parent Crawford

Father and Mother planned a large family,
But after five, more seemed very unlikely.
They had Daddy's two and then their three
When they asked the doctor, "No more" was his decree.

The third child, health concerns did create.
But after a patient, full six-year wait,
Mom and Dad still wanted some more -
So little Lila was their number four.

Mother did not get her "timing" quite right,
So Lila was delivered in the doctor's car that night.
Mother used to say, "Lila was born on the go -
And kept traveling" as her life was to show.

As a young child, Lila watched her Dad,
And wanted to pound some nails, as he had.
He gave her a small hammer and some nails,
What she did with them is quite a tale!

A lone wooden fence post is what she found,
Then she took out her tools and began to pound.
They came upon her at the end of the day,
And a steel-plated "monument" she did display.

That was the beginning of her famous projects,
She finishes one, then goes on to the next!
Many of
Fremont's buildings have felt her touch,
And for Mission San Jose, she did so much.

Growing up she was tall for her age,
And she had a sense of style and proud carriage.
She is intelligent and did well in school,
Surpassing all of the others as a rule.

Lila has a sensitive, nurturing nature,
Also is inquisitive and thirsts for adventure.
To the family she was often the one
Who got us going and brought out the fun.

She earned a scholarship to college
And in the Homemaking Department had an edge.
She was considering making that a career,
When Dr. Deon Bringhurst did appear.

When he proposed marriage, a choice she did make
To marry a doctor instead of becoming one; it was no mistake.
They have a fine family; four daughters and two sons.
Raised them with care and still managed to take time for fun.

Now Lila is a Grandma and relishes that role.
She's lived an industrious life and that pleases her, on the whole.
There is a great deal more about her to say,
"Overwhelming" is the word that comes into play.
